Bareilly: In a major push to improve rural connectivity, the Uttar Pradesh government has released Rs 7.97 crore for the construction and repair of 25 rural roads in the Bareilly division for the financial year 2025-26. The allocation, part of the Chief Minister’s Village Scheme, covers districts including Bareilly, Shahjehanpur, Pilibhit, and Badaun.
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ath has emphasized that alongside infrastructure development, the beautification and restoration of religious and heritage sites will remain a top priority.
